But it was finally announced – Baldur’s Gate is coming out in an enhanced edition! And Baldur’s Gate II also!
This is not just an HD remake — there will be brand new content. Bioware is not involved in this, but Overhaul Games’ team, supported by Wizards of the Coast and Atari, includes developers from the original game.

For those who don’t know about Baldur’s Gate, they’ve been touted as two of the best RPGs ever written, primarily due to the story and characters, and voiceovers in the second with inter-party squabbling.
